fix: replace hardcoded bg-white/border-brand-sand/text-brand-navy with semantic tokens in dashboard widgets
All four dashboard components (ResumeStrip, Mentions, NeedsMetadata, RecentDocuments) used static brand colors that do not adapt to dark mode. Replace with bg-surface, border-line, text-ink, text-ink-2 throughout.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-16,16 +16,16 @@ let { mentions }: Props = $props();
|
||||
</script>
|
||||
|
||||
{#if mentions.length > 0}
|
||||
<div data-testid="dashboard-mentions" class="border-brand-sand rounded-sm border bg-white p-6">
|
||||
<div data-testid="dashboard-mentions" class="rounded-sm border border-line bg-surface p-6">
|
||||
<h2 class="mb-4 font-sans text-xs font-bold tracking-widest text-gray-400 uppercase">
|
||||
Erwähnungen
|
||||
</h2>
|
||||
{#each mentions as mention (mention.id)}
|
||||
<div class="border-brand-sand flex items-center gap-3 border-b py-2 last:border-0">
|
||||
<div class="flex items-center gap-3 border-b border-line py-2 last:border-0">
|
||||
{#if mention.documentId}
|
||||
<a
|
||||
href="/documents/{mention.documentId}"
|
||||
class="font-serif text-sm text-ink hover:text-brand-navy"
|
||||
class="font-serif text-sm text-ink hover:text-ink-2"
|
||||
>
|
||||
{mention.actorName ?? ''}
|
||||
</a>
|
||||
|
||||
Reference in New Issue
Block a user